Generating context tree data based on a tailored data model

A system for providing context tree based on data model is disclosed. The system comprises an interface, a processor, and a memory. The interface is configured to receive a data model entry point, and to receive one or more context filters. The processor is configured to determine context tree data based on the one or more context filters and the data model entry point from any context tree provider that has appropriate context tree information. The memory is coupled to the processor and is configured to provide the processor with instructions.

Dynamically normalizing intervals in a table

Dynamically normalizing intervals in a table including receiving, from a client computing system, a request to normalize intervals for a data set on a cloud-based data warehouse, wherein the request comprises a reference to the data set and a data range; generating, on the cloud-based data warehouse, an interval table using the data range; joining, into a joined table on the cloud-based data warehouse, the interval table and the data set; receiving the joined table from the cloud-based data warehouse; and presenting, via a graphical user interface on the client computing system, the joined table as a worksheet.

Nested query modification tool

Techniques for modifying queries in a set of nested queries are disclosed. A graphical user interface displays a query detail region alongside a nested query display region. The graphical user interface includes functionality to provide for modification of queries in the nested set of queries. Based on a selection by a user, a query modification tool promotes a query attribute from a child query to one or more parent queries. Based on another selection by a user associated with one query in the set of nested queries, the system deletes an attribute from each query in the set of nested queries. Responsive to a selection to create multiple conditions for a query rule, the system modifies the functionality of the user interface to enable entry of multiple condition characteristics. Based on a further selection, the system creates the multiple conditions for the query rule.

Image-faceted search systems and/or methods are described. Image-faceting embodiments receive genealogy records certain of which are imaged genealogy records associated with an image. Metadata of the imaged genealogy records are determined or extracted and used to assign the image genealogy records to one or more categories and optionally subcategories. Machine learning may be used to extract the metadata and/or to categorize the records, along with in embodiments a translation algorithm. A user faceted search query is received, with pertinent search results filtered according to a selected facet, such as an image facet, and according to filtering criteria. The filtered search results, including images matching the faceted search query, are presented to a user.

Social Identity of Objects

A system for structured data collection for descriptions of objects in a social identity of objects (SIO) database has an SIO database, an SIO template database, an SIO input module, and at least one third party database. Characteristics of objects are identified, an input template is selected based on the object characteristics, search queries are constructed from the input template, and data for the SIO is retrieved from the third-party database.

MAPS AUTO-COMPLETE THROUGH QUERY EXPANSION

The present disclosure relates to systems, devices, and methods for suggesting geographic results to a user. The systems, devices, and methods may include receiving a prefix for a geographic query and ranking received candidate results for the prefix of the geographic query. The systems, devices, and methods may provide a query expansion based on a highest ranked candidate result. The systems, devices, and methods may determine a likelihood of the user selecting the query expansion, and if the likelihood exceeds a threshold, provide the query expansion.

Exposing parameters in referencing worksheets

Exposing parameters in referencing worksheets including receiving a request for a referencing worksheet linked from a data source worksheet, wherein the data source worksheet is a presentation of a data set from a database, and wherein the data source worksheet comprises a function utilizing an exposable parameter; generating the referencing worksheet from the data source worksheet, wherein the referencing worksheet exposes the exposable parameter without exposing the function utilizing the exposable parameter; and presenting the referencing worksheet with the exposable parameter without allowing access to the function utilizing the exposable parameter.

Utilizing logical-form dialogue generation for multi-turn construction of paired natural language queries and query-language representations

The present disclosure relates to systems, methods, and non-transitory computer-readable media for generating pairs of natural language queries and corresponding query-language representations. For example, the disclosed systems can generate a contextual representation of a prior-generated dialogue sequence to compare with logical-form rules. In some implementations, the logical-form rules comprise trigger conditions and corresponding logical-form actions for constructing a logical-form representation of a subsequent dialogue sequence. Based on the comparison to logical-form rules indicating satisfaction of one or more trigger conditions, the disclosed systems can perform logical-form actions to generate a logical-form representation of a subsequent dialogue sequence. In turn, the disclosed systems can apply a natural-language-to-query-language (NL2QL) template to the logical-form representation to generate a natural language query and a corresponding query-language representation for the subsequent dialogue sequence.

Systems and methods for retrieving relevant information content while typing

Methods, systems, and apparatus, including computer programs stored on computer-readable media, for retrieving relevant information content while typing are disclosed. Upon identifying text being entered by a user into a text field of a typing-enabled application, one or more keywords may be determined that match the text. The matching keywords may be presented for selection. Upon receiving a selection of a keyword, an information card related to the selected keyword may be retrieved and presented. In addition to presenting the information card, information content associated with the information card may be inserted into the text field of the typing-enabled application.
